#6d252f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6d252f is composed of 42.7% red, 14.5% green and 18.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 66.1% magenta, 56.9%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 351.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.3% and a lightness of 28.6%. #6d252f color hex could be obtained by blending #da4a5e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#6d252f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060203 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6d252f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#4b4747 is the less saturated color, while #8f0317 is the most saturated one.
